Design and development of solid state circuit breaker with residual current protection for residential prosumer DC microgrids [PDF]
DC microgrids require rapid and reliable techniques for residual current detection and protection against short circuit, overcurrent, and overvoltage. Solid-state circuit breakers provide viable high-speed protection for DC microgrids.

Cyclic Olefin Copolymers as Versatile Materials for Advanced Engineering Applications
Cyclic olefin copolymers (COCs) are presented as highly versatile materials combining tunable synthesis, excellent optical properties, and mechanical robustness. Their potential spans microfluidics, bioengineering, and advanced electronics, while emerging self‐healing and sustainable solutions highlight future opportunities.
